Biography

Mary Rowe joined KreagerMitchell in September 2007. Previously, Mary was a shareholder with the Midland law firm of Cotton, Bledsoe, Tighe & Dawson, P.C., where she practiced in the Business Section. Mary is extremely versed in structuring, negotiating, and documenting various business transactions, including acquisitions, divestitures, employment issues, and financial matters. Mary has represented numerous financial institutions and companies in negotiating their lending transactions.

Mary continues to practice general business law, representing clients in connection with the formation of business entities, purchases and sales of businesses, mergers and reorganizations, lending, and various other contractual arrangements.

Originally from the hill country, Mary was raised on a farm in “suburban” Blanco County and has been active in livestock shows since her early years. Currently, Mary volunteers her time with the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o Junior Livestock Committee and the S.A.L.E. for Kids Committee benefiting the San Antonio Livestock Exposition.
